Fort Gordon’s Gordon Lakes Golf Courses were chosen to provide the competing grounds for the best golf players of all Services at this year’s Armed Forces Golf Championship from August 10th – 13th.

Each branch will hold a week long trial camp for active duty golfers to identify the players that will then compete for their service in the All Services Armed Forces Golf Championship. The Army will hold their trial camp here at Fort Gordon the week prior to the event which should give the Army players a head start on the other teams.

Following the Armed Forces Championship the top six men and two women finalists will remain at Fort Gordon for the CISM (Conseil International Sport du Militaire) training camp before they depart to Ottawa, Canada to represent the United States in the CISM Championship competing with Nations from all over the World.
